Indications & Clinical Uses

  • Amoxicillin is a broad‑spectrum penicillin used to treat infections caused by susceptible bacteria.
  • Acute otitis media: reduces bacterial load and resolves ear infection symptoms.
  • Streptococcal pharyngitis: eliminates the causative streptococci and shortens illness duration.
  • Community‑acquired pneumonia: eradicates the responsible pathogens and improves respiratory function.
  • Skin and soft‑tissue infections: clears bacterial involvement and promotes wound healing.
  • Urinary tract infection: eliminates uropathogens and relieves urinary symptoms.

How It Works

  • Amoxicillin inhibits bacterial cell‑wall synthesis by binding to penicillin‑binding proteins, preventing cross‑linking of peptidoglycan strands. This disruption weakens the cell wall, leading to osmotic instability and bacterial lysis, particularly in actively dividing, susceptible organisms.

Side Effects

Amoxicillin may cause a range of adverse reactions, from mild to severe.

Common Side Effects

  • Diarrhea: loose stools occurring during therapy.
  • Nausea: feeling of stomach upset.
  • Vomiting: expulsion of stomach contents.
  • Rash: mild skin redness or itching.
  • Taste disturbance: altered taste perception.
  • Headache: mild to moderate head pain.

Serious or Rare Side Effects

  • Anaphylaxis: severe, potentially life‑threatening allergic reaction.
  • Clostridioides difficile‑associated diarrhea: severe colitis after disruption of gut flora.
  • Stevens‑Johnson syndrome: severe skin and mucous membrane disorder.
  • Serum sickness: immune complex reaction with fever and joint pain.
  • Liver dysfunction: elevated enzymes or hepatitis.
  • Neutropenia: marked reduction in neutrophil count.

Precautions & Warnings

Before prescribing Infectomox Saft, consider the following safety measures.

  • Allergy assessment: avoid if the patient has known hypersensitivity to penicillins.
  • Renal function: dose may need adjustment in severe renal impairment.
  • Age considerations: use with caution in neonates and infants.
  • Concurrent antibiotics: avoid use with bacteriostatic agents when possible.
  • Pregnancy and lactation: consult prescriber as safety data are limited.
  • Store at ambient temperature: keep below 25 °C, protect from moisture and light, retain in original container.

Avoid Interactions

Amoxicillin can interact with several medicines, requiring attention to avoid reduced efficacy or increased toxicity.

Major Interactions (Avoid)

  • Allopurinol: increased risk of rash.
  • Methotrexate: heightened toxicity due to reduced clearance.
  • Oral contraceptives: possible reduction in hormonal efficacy.

Moderate Interactions (Monitor Closely)

  • Probenecid: decreases renal excretion, raising amoxicillin levels.
  • Warfarin: may enhance anticoagulant effect, requiring INR monitoring.
  • Aminoglycosides: potential antagonistic effect on bacterial killing.

Frequently Asked Questions

Infectomox Saft contains amoxicillin, a penicillin‑type antibiotic used to treat a variety of bacterial infections such as ear infections, strep throat, pneumonia, skin infections, urinary tract infections and sinusitis in both children and adults.

Amoxicillin works by binding to penicillin‑binding proteins on bacterial cell walls, inhibiting the synthesis of peptidoglycan. This weakens the wall, causing bacterial lysis and death, especially in actively dividing, susceptible organisms.

The dose of Infectomox Saft is determined by the prescribing clinician based on the patient’s age, weight, type and severity of infection, and renal function. Only a qualified health professional should set the dosing regimen.

Safety data for amoxicillin in pregnancy and lactation are limited. The prescriber should evaluate the potential benefits versus risks before use in pregnant or nursing women, and may consider alternative therapies if appropriate.

Infectomox Saft delivers amoxicillin, which generally offers broader gram‑negative coverage and better oral absorption than penicillin V. Compared with other beta‑lactams, it is often preferred for outpatient treatment of common infections due to its convenient liquid formulation.

Store Infectomox Saft at ambient temperature, preferably below 25 °C. Keep the bottle tightly closed, protect it from moisture and direct light, and retain it in the original packaging until use.

Infectomox Saft is taken orally. The liquid should be measured with a calibrated dosing device and administered according to the prescriber’s instructions, usually with or without food depending on the specific infection.

Serious risks include severe allergic reactions such as anaphylaxis, Clostridioides difficile‑associated colitis, Stevens‑Johnson syndrome, serum sickness, liver dysfunction and neutropenia. Patients should seek immediate medical attention if they experience symptoms like rash, difficulty breathing, persistent diarrhea or jaundice.

Infectomox Saft should not be used by individuals with a known hypersensitivity to amoxicillin, other penicillins, or any component of the formulation. Caution is also advised for patients with a history of severe allergic reactions to beta‑lactam antibiotics.
